Tualatin Riverkeepers needs leadership volunteers to coordinate the Green Heron Gala - Awards Dinner and Auction to be held April 24, 2010. The Green Heron Gala raises much needed funds to support Tualatin Riverkeepers programs like citizen advocacy, habitat restoration and trips and tours!  It is also an occasion to celebrate our success and acknowledge the contributions of others that are working to make the Tualatin River watershed a healthier place.
